Steven agonizes:

>Well you may still get something, you helped me before, but the starp disc
>gave me a mini finder with no desk top. I need to get into the hard. I put
>the system file and the finder in a folder called "hide" thinking I was
>deblessing it. That was stupid I know now at least.

Better to have TRASHED the finder and renamed the system folder "hide"
or "out of service" then done the install - then picked and chose what you
wanted to keep from the superceeded System Folder - if I'm readin' you right?

>None of these super booter disc allow me to mount the hD and rearrange the
>sys files. Such a simple thing with such frustrating results!

Have you got a Norton Disk called "Emergency Disk NUM 3.1"
that Norton recommended I use Norton to create on floppy?
Saved my bacon big time - twice it was the only way I got back in to
rescue some work.

Sounds like you have another active computer so check out Norton 
and create that disk - easy and detailed instructions.
Norton 3.1.3 will do.
